Lush
green, sloping hills dotted with the most colorful wild
flowers; that is what makes up the blossoming city of
Gulmarg. Lying southwest of Srinagar, this hill station
acquires an important significance within the Kashmir
valley. On your way from Srinagar, when heading toward
Gulmarg, you can witness the beautiful hillsides of
Kashmir unfolding themselves in different hues. The
name “Gulmarg” was given by Sultan Yusuf
Shah in the 16th century. Since then, Gulmarg
has been the abode of a number of great rulers. The
great Mughal emperor Jehangir highly regarded the city
and often resided within its verdant territories. The
world’s highest golf course is also located within
the hilly areas of this petite city.
Similar to most of the places within Kashmir, the city
changes its form with every new season. During spring
time it plays the role of a bountiful meadow streamlined
with flowers, in summer it is the crowded hill-station
speckled with visitors, and in the winter it becomes
an important ski-resort.
Activities within the area
- Enjoy the pony rides that can be availed from different
places in the city
- Skiing and Sledging facilities are available throughout
winter. Other activities and facilities include tobogganing,
snow scooters, and snow bobbing
- The Gulmarg Gondola Cable Car, presumably the highest
in the world, is open throughout the year and affords
an enthralling view of the mountains
- Golfing at the worlds highest golf course is a
treat, particularly for the golf enthusiasts
